innocuous
(i NAHK yoo us)
无害的
adj. harmless; banal
inordinate
(in OR duh nit)
过度的
adj. excessive; unreasonable
insatiable
(in SAY shuh bul)
贪得无厌
adj. hard or impossible to satisfy; greedy; avaricious
insidious
(in SID ee us)
阴险
adj. treacherous; sneaky
insinuate
(in SIN yoo ayt)
暗示
v. to hint; to creep in
insipid
(in SIP id)
平淡
adj. dull; bland; banal
insolent
(IN suh lunt)
蛮横的
adj. arrogant; insulting
instigate
(IN stuh gayt)
唆
v. to provoke; to stir up
insular
(IN suh lur)
孤岛
adj. like an island; isolated
insurgent
(in SUR junt)
叛乱分子
n. a rebel; someone who revolts against a government
integral
(IN tuh grul)
不可缺少的
adj. essential
integrate
(IN tuh grayt)
整合
v. to combine two or more things into a whole
intractable
(in TRAK tuh bul)
棘手的
adj. uncontrollable; stubborn; disobedient
intransigent
(in TRAN suh junt)
不妥协的
adj. uncompromising; stubborn
intrinsic
(in TRIN sik)
固有的
adj. part of the essential nature of something; inherent
introspective
(in truh SPEC tiv)
内省的
adj. tending to think about oneself; examining one’s feelings
inundate
(IN un dayt)
淹没
v. to flood; to cover completely
invective
(in VEK tiv)
谩骂的
n. insulting or abusive speech
inveterate
(in VET ur it)
根深蒂固
adj. habitual; firm in habit; deeply rooted
irascible
(i RAS uh bul)
暴躁
adj. easily angered or provoked; irritable
ironic
(eye RAHN ik)
讽刺的
adj. meaning opposite of what you seem to say; using words to mean something other than what they seem to mean
irrevocable
(i REV uh kuh bul)
不可撤销
adj. irreversible
itinerant
(eye TIN ur unit)
巡回
adj. moving from place to place
judicious
(joo DISH us)
明智的
adj. exercising sound judgment
